Output 21e45228e14e24f29d7c6072b5ee7ae43d5812a661dda5d1b6caf5afc0ee7f5f:64

value
1610
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c3ba8f214eb1ab53cc9626a5aabf7d20dc087b4a5716c0318477307c3ddb42c
address
bc1phsa63us5avdt20xfvf4942lh6gxuppa554ckcqccgaes0s7akskqmqfmdr
transaction
21e45228e14e24f29d7c6072b5ee7ae43d5812a661dda5d1b6caf5afc0ee7f5f
spent
true